// Load random values sequence, no values repeated, min and max included
int *LoadRandomSequence(unsigned int count, int min, int max)
{
int *values = NULL;
#if defined(SUPPORT_RPRAND_GENERATOR)
rprand_load_sequence(count, min, max);
#else
if (count > (abs(max - min) + 1)) return values;
values = (int *)RL_CALLOC(count, sizeof(int));
int value = 0;
bool dupValue = false;
for (int i = 0; i < count;)
{
value = (rand()%(abs(max - min) + 1) + min);
dupValue = false;
for (int j = 0; j < i; j++)
{
if (values[j] == value)
{
dupValue = true;
break;
}
}
if (!dupValue)
{
values[i] = value;
i++;
}
}
#endif
return values;
}
// Unload random values sequence
void UnloadRandomSequence(int *sequence)
{
#if defined(SUPPORT_RPRAND_GENERATOR)
rprand_unload_sequence(sequence);
#else
RL_FREE(sequence);
#endif
}
